diff options
author | Rich Salz <rsalz@akamai.com> | 2019-09-23 12:29:20 -0400 |
---|---|---|
committer | Richard Levitte <levitte@openssl.org> | 2019-09-24 14:22:43 +0200 |
commit | 0773687a2453c3553933a3627e798997abe41691 (patch) | |
tree | 6cd7632fc9c16a66907094880d59056b0528b287 | |
parent | aecf529b0546adc9cfc199f23c64fbb32ff5ed56 (diff) |
Fix bugs in "info" commands flags
Remove -c/-e/-m aliases, OpenSSL commands don't do that.
Fix typo's in the documentation.
Fix -module flag to print the right thing.
Reviewed-by: Paul Dale <paul.dale@oracle.com>
Reviewed-by: Richard Levitte <levitte@openssl.org>
(Merged from https://github.com/openssl/openssl/pull/9986)
-rw-r--r-- | apps/info.c | 6 | ||||
-rw-r--r-- | doc/man1/openssl-info.pod | 18 |
2 files changed, 10 insertions, 14 deletions
diff --git a/apps/info.c b/apps/info.c index 4656141184..586917298d 100644 --- a/apps/info.c +++ b/apps/info.c @@ -20,12 +20,8 @@ typedef enum OPTION_choice { const OPTIONS info_options[] = { {"help", OPT_HELP, '-', "Display this summary"}, {"configdir", OPT_CONFIGDIR, '-', "Default configuration file directory"}, - {"c", OPT_CONFIGDIR, '-', "Default configuration file directory"}, {"enginesdir", OPT_ENGINESDIR, '-', "Default engine module directory"}, - {"e", OPT_ENGINESDIR, '-', "Default engine module directory"}, - {"modulesdir", OPT_ENGINESDIR, '-', - "Default module directory (other than engine modules)"}, - {"m", OPT_ENGINESDIR, '-', + {"modulesdir", OPT_MODULESDIR, '-', "Default module directory (other than engine modules)"}, {"dsoext", OPT_DSOEXT, '-', "Configured extension for modules"}, {"dirnamesep", OPT_DIRNAMESEP, '-', "Directory-filename separator"}, diff --git a/doc/man1/openssl-info.pod b/doc/man1/openssl-info.pod index 637b60b267..80c2e1fa62 100644 --- a/doc/man1/openssl-info.pod +++ b/doc/man1/openssl-info.pod @@ -8,14 +8,14 @@ openssl-info - print OpenSSL built-in information B<openssl info> [B<-help>] -[B<-configdir> | B<-c>] -[B<-enginesdir> | B<-e>] -[B<-modulesdir> | B<-m>] +[B<-configdir>] +[B<-enginesdir>] +[B<-modulesdir> ] [B<-dsoext>] [B<-dirfilesep>] -[B<-listsep]> -[B<-seeds]> -[B<-cpusettings]> +[B<-listsep>] +[B<-seeds>] +[B<-cpusettings>] =head1 DESCRIPTION @@ -34,15 +34,15 @@ command. Print out a usage message. -=item B<-configdir>, B<-c> +=item B<-configdir> Outputs the default directory for OpenSSL configuration files. -=item B<-enginesdir>, B<-e> +=item B<-enginesdir> Outputs the default directory for OpenSSL engine modules. -=item B<-modulesdir>, B<-m> +=item B<-modulesdir> Outputs the default directory for OpenSSL dynamically loadable modules other than engine modules. |